利用AIOps优化企业的IT资源管理

后端思维 2019-05-25 ⋅ 20 阅读

AIOps

随着企业对IT服务的需求不断增长,IT资源管理变得越来越复杂。传统的IT运维方法已经无法满足企业的需求,因此引入了AIOps(Artificial Intelligence for IT Operations)技术。AIOps是人工智能与运维领域的结合,它能够通过自动化和智能化的方式,改善企业的IT资源管理。

1. AIOps的基本概念

AIOps基于机器学习和人工智能技术,通过分析和处理海量的IT运维数据,提供实时的数据运维管理支持,帮助企业快速识别和解决IT资源管理中的问题。AIOps可以自动化监控、事件管理、性能管理、容量管理等关键运维活动,提高运维效率和品质。

2. AIOps的优势

  • 自动化和智能化:AIOps可以自动化执行诸如数据收集、分析、故障检测等重复繁琐的任务,减少人为干预,降低错误率,提高效率。
  • 实时分析和决策:AIOps能够实时分析大量的数据,并基于预设的规则和算法做出明智的决策,帮助企业快速响应和解决问题。
  • 问题识别和解决:AIOps可以通过分析和识别异常行为,帮助企业快速定位和解决问题,减少系统停机和服务中断对业务造成的影响。
  • 容量和性能优化:AIOps可以对IT资源的使用情况进行监控和分析,根据实时数据预测资源使用的未来需求,提前采取措施进行扩容或优化。
  • 故障预测和预防:AIOps能够通过分析历史数据和现有模式,预测未来可能出现的故障,帮助企业提前采取措施预防故障的发生。

3. 如何利用AIOps优化企业的IT资源管理

3.1 数据收集和整合

首要的步骤是收集和整合企业的IT运维相关数据。这些数据包括服务器日志、网络流量、系统性能参数等。可以利用AIOps平台提供的自动化工具和技术,实现数据的自动收集和整合。

3.2 数据分析和处理

收集和整合好数据后,接下来需要对数据进行分析和处理。利用AIOps平台提供的机器学习和人工智能算法,对数据进行实时分析,识别问题,预测趋势,并提供决策支持。

3.3 自动化监控和运维

AIOps可以实现自动化的监控和运维。通过对数据进行实时分析,AIOps可以自动发现和识别异常行为,并及时发送警报,帮助企业快速响应和解决问题。同时,AIOps还可以根据数据分析的结果自动调整系统参数和配置,以优化性能和容量。

3.4 故障预测和预防

利用AIOps平台提供的故障预测功能,可以通过分析历史数据和现有模式,预测未来可能出现的故障情况。企业可以根据预测结果,采取相应的预防措施,避免故障对业务的影响。

4. AIOps面临的挑战

尽管AIOps具有许多优势,但它也面临着一些挑战。首先是数据质量问题,AIOps的分析和决策依赖于大量的高质量数据,而不正确或不完整的数据可能导致错误的决策。其次是算法的可解释性问题,部分AIOps算法的决策过程往往是黑盒化的,无法解释给出决策的原因。此外,还有安全和隐私问题,AIOps需要访问和处理大量的敏感数据,因此必须加强安全保护措施。

结论

AIOps是一种利用人工智能和机器学习技术来优化企业IT资源管理的新方法。通过自动化和智能化的方式,AIOps可以帮助企业快速发现和解决问题,提高运维效率和品质。尽管AIOps面临一些挑战,但它在改善企业IT资源管理方面的潜力巨大。随着技术的不断发展,AIOps将进一步发展和完善,并在企业中发挥越来越重要的作用。

参考资料:

  1. What is AIOps? AIOps Explained
  2. AIOps: Everything You Need to Know

全部评论: 0

    我有话说: